Abstract

A micro pump is made compact and can prevent members constituting the micro pump from being chemically reacted with a working fluid, and a method of producing the same. After each of substrates constituting the micro pump is formed by a member containing a silicone as a main composition and a plurality of metal membranes are formed on a whole of a bonding surface of each of the substrates so as to form bonding surfaces, the bonding surfaces are cleaned, and the bonding surfaces are opposed to each other under a vacuum condition, overlapped, heated and pressed so as to be bonded. The valve portion has a beam and a protrusion for sealing as provided in the valve side, whereby a pressure applied to the protrusion becomes smaller than the bonding pressure.
